Best Free Music Apps

1. Spotify Link: Spotify offers a vast collection of music from all over the world. With its ‘freemium’ model, you can enjoy a variety of songs and playlists at no cost, though you might have to sit through some ads.

2. Pandora Link: Using the unique Music Genome Project, Pandora customizes music streams tailored to your taste. The free version comes with ads, but it’s a small price to pay for personalized tunes.

3. SoundCloud Link: As the world’s largest open audio platform, SoundCloud provides access to emerging artists and podcasters. It’s the place to discover unique content you won’t find elsewhere.

4. YouTube Music Link: YouTube’s music streaming platform offers a vast library of songs, albums, playlists, and music videos. The free version includes ads, but it’s a comprehensive source of music nonetheless.

Best Free Audiobook Apps

1. Librivox Link: If you’re a fan of classics, Librivox is the place to go. It offers free access to thousands of audiobooks, read by volunteers from around the world.

2. Audible Link: While known for its paid offerings, Audible also has a selection of free audiobooks under its “Audible Stories” platform. It’s a great starting point for new audiobook listeners.

3. OverDrive/Libby Link: With your library card or student ID, you can access thousands of audiobooks via OverDrive or its app Libby. It’s a fantastic way to borrow digital books from your local library.

4. Loyal Books Link: Formerly known as Books Should Be Free, Loyal Books offers a wide selection of free public domain audiobooks and eBook downloads.

5. Project Gutenberg Link: Project Gutenberg hosts over 60,000 free eBooks, with many available in audiobook format. A must-visit for lovers of classics.
